Really? I Don't. Im sure we'll see at least one in June, with a few more spreading across July & August. Perhaps you don't know how the transfer system works. Players & Agents will be looking for the best move possible, there's no rush they want to keep their options open. And clubs are not going to throw massive wage offers at them to make sure he signs asap. Some clubs have already picked up players who are free agents which makes it easier for the club. The mad rush of signing players starts a few weeks before the start of the season, due to players wanting a game etc. And ofcourse the last day of the transfer window.

Better to have players signed later than not at all.

The May Championship transfers (4 as far as I can see, 3 of which are players Derby have had on loan and the other a player I have not heard of to Milwall) don't amount to anything at all. The rest are released (i.e. unwanted) players snapping up an offer for fear of being left on the shelf and involve League 1 and 2 teams. I assume we don't want Nobby Solano who is the biggest (and oldest) name there? Or perhaps David Prutton is the answer to our midfield problem? The significant move from a Championship club is McAuley. It has been alleged in the past we wanted him. Unsurprisingly he has chosen WBA.

There are 3 players we know Keith definitely wants, all of whom have options and 2 of whom almost certainly are still be wanted by their clubs. Getting any of them will take time. If they turn us down, going after the next on the list will also take time. None of that seems surprising, unless anybody seriously expected Jones, Caulker and Spence to sign the day the season ended. We are likely to have competition for any other players on our list, if they are any good. Adding in holidays, agents, clubs playing hard ball, wives being persuaded Bristol isn't Here Be Dragons territory and sundry other factors all adds up to delay.

Keith should have kept his gob shut; he does have a tendency to give hostages to fortune. Inevitably he expressed an aspiration and it has been taken as both a promise and a guarantee.
